Overview of concentrated milk

Concentrated milk is a highly sought-after commodity that is traditionally used in the manufacturing of other dairy products like cheese and yoghurt. It is often produced by removing the water content from fresh milk by means of evaporation, drying, or a combination of the two. This results in a concentrated or condensed liquid that provides a convenient and inexpensive source of calcium. Understanding the export process

The first step in the export process is to find a shipping company that can help you export the product. Next, you will need to obtain the correct documentation for the product to be able to be shipped internationally. You will need to obtain a commercial invoice, packing list, health certificate, and a certificate of origin. The commercial invoice has to include information about the product, the quantity, the price, the name and address of the seller, and the name and address of the buyer. It must also be marked as goods under customs control. The packing list includes information about the product, quantity, name of the product, name and address of the exporter, name and address of the consignee, marks and number of packages, and marks and numbers of the contents of each package. The health certificate is used to confirm that the product is safe for consumption. The certificate of origin confirms the country of origin.

Quality control and safety procedures for exporting concentrated milk

It is important to adhere to strict quality control and safety procedures when exporting concentrated milk. This includes storing the product in a clean and sanitary environment and using clean transportation equipment. It is also important to inspect the product regularly to identify any potential issues. If an issue is identified, it must be dealt with immediately to avoid contamination. It is also important to keep detailed records of all inspections and tests. This will help you identify any potential issues early.

Insuring the shipment

It is important to insure all shipments to protect against any risks associated with importing and exporting. This includes weather-related risks, such as hurricanes, tornadoes, and flash floods, as well as transportation-related risks, such as delays and accidents. There are different types of insurance policies, so you should discuss the best options with your insurance provider.
